site stats

Rapidjson 数组 删除

Tīmeklis2016. gada 30. jūn. · 1.数组名.pop() 删除数组最后一个元素 返回值为删除的那个元素 会改变原数组 Tīmeklis在解析含缩进的 json 时,这能提升性能。只要定义名为 rapidjson_sse2 ,rapidjson_sse42 或 rapidjson_neon 的宏,就能启动这个功能。然而,若在不支 …

JSONArray删除元素的两种方式 - CSDN博客

Tīmeklis使用说明 简单对象使用如下: PropertyObject my ("Speed",10); my.Set (333); std::string str = my.Serialize (); //序列化 PropertyObject my2 ("Speed", 0); bool bSuccess = my2.DeSerialize (str ); int nSpeed = my2.Get (); // 可以通过name来区分判断json数据 std::string name = my2.GetName (); 继承SerializeBase类可实现对象组合 … Tīmeklis2024. gada 11. dec. · 02rapidJson学习之数组的创建、遍历 概述: 创建数组时我们需要注意以下内容: 1)不能直接返回数组,我试过不行,因为数组必须依赖某一对象.即若 … fire red viridian forest https://pipermina.com

rapidJSON添加结构数组 - 问答 - 腾讯云开发者社区-腾讯云

Tīmeklis2014. gada 11. nov. · Get the number of elements in array. SizeType Size() const { RAPIDJSON_ASSERT(IsArray()); return data_.a.size; } Can anyone explain what i did wrong or something's missed? Sorry for my bad English. Any helps would be appreciated. Thanks. Tīmeklis这个问题这里有一些探讨。. Qt 中有两种方式编译:一种是MinGW ,另一种MSVC,是两种不同的编译器。. 1、MSVC是指微软的VC编译器. 2、MingGW是指是Minimalist GNU on Windows的缩写。. 它是一个可自由使用和自由发布的Windows特定头文件和使用GNU工具集导入库的集合,允许你 ... Tīmeklisrapidjson 数组 空值技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,rapidjson 数组 空值技术文章由稀土上聚集的技术大牛和极客共同编辑为你筛选出最优质的干货,用户每天都可以在这里找到技术世界的头条内容,我们相信你也可以在这里有所收获。 ethnicity of janet yellen

RapidJson解析和创建复杂嵌套数组JSON文本 - CSDN

Category:QT入门学习 · HanKin

Tags:Rapidjson 数组 删除

Rapidjson 数组 删除

Array.prototype.splice() - JavaScript MDN - Mozilla Developer

Tīmeklisjson文件的格式. 下面是一个简单但覆盖了大多常用格式的json文件。. 后面会围绕它做简单的格式介绍。. 它的所有内容由一个 {} 包了起来。. 我们称它为 root对象 。. 整个json文件可以看成由 对象 , 数组 , 键值对 三种元素的各种嵌套组成。. 键值对 使用 "name ... Tīmeklis如果 deleteCount 大于 start 之后的元素的总数,则从 start 后面的元素都将被删除(含第 start 位)。. 如果 deleteCount 被省略了,或者它的值大于等于 array.length - start (也就是说,如果它大于或者等于 start 之后的所有元素的数量),那么 start 之后数组的所有元 …

Rapidjson 数组 删除

Did you know?

Tīmeklisusing namespace rapidjson; int main () { // 1. Parse a JSON string into DOM. const char * json = " {\"project\":\"rapidjson\",\"stars\":10}"; Document d; d. Parse (json); // 2. Modify it by DOM. Value & s = d [ "stars" ]; s.SetInt (s.GetInt () + 1); // 3. Stringify the DOM StringBuffer buffer; Writer writer (buffer); Tīmeklis2010. gada 12. dec. · std::vector是一个模板类,它封装了一个动态数组 1 ,存储在堆中,如果添加或删除元素,它会自动增长和收缩。 它提供了所有钩子( begin() 、 end() 、迭代器等),使其与 STL 的其余部分一起正常工作。 它还有几个有用的方法,可以让您在普通数组上执行繁琐的操作,例如在向量中间插入元素(它 ...

TīmeklisJava 实例 - 删除数组元素 Java 实例 Java 的数组是固定长度的,无法直接删除,我们可以通过创建一个新数组,把原始数组中要保留的元素放到新数组中即可: Main.java 文件 [mycode3 type='java'] import java.util.Arrays; public … TīmeklisJSON Array 包含一些元素。 // 使用引用来连续访问,方便之余还更高效。 const Value & a = document [ "a" ]; assert (a.IsArray ()); for ( SizeType i = 0; i < a.Size (); i++) // …

Tīmeklis我在工作中一直使用的是rapidjson库,这是我在工作中使用该库作的一些整理,以读写下面的这段json字符串为例来进行整理,该字符串覆盖了平时使用的布尔类型、整型 … http://cn.voidcc.com/question/p-tdvokgcu-cp.html

Tīmeklisvoid x8() { rapidjson::Document document; document.Parse(" {}"); // 这里换成document.SetObject ()也可以 // 下面为2种构造空对象的方法 …

Tīmeklis可以使用成员函数 erase () 来删除容器中的一个或多个元素。. 如果只删除单个元素,那么只需要提供一个参数,例如:. auto iter = data.erase( std ::begin( data )+1); 删除一个元素后,vector 的大小减 1;但容量不变。. 会返回一个迭代器,它指向被删除元素后的 … ethnicity of iranianTīmeklis2024. gada 10. dec. · 搞定rapidjson的数组创建,很简单,容易出错的地方在rapidjson第一节初始化已经总结了。我们创建数组只需要注意上面的概述即可,即 … firered vs leafgreen differencesTīmeklis所谓数组的过滤方法,其实就是把不要的项给过滤掉,换句话说,就是删除对应的项,只不过filter方法,会返回一个新数组而已。 如果想要修改原来的数组,只需要把新返回的数组赋值给原来的数组,就可以达到类似splice方法的效果~~~~。 ethnicity of johnny mathis